Which Pickup Truck Has the Most Powerful Engine?

When it comes to the power of a pickup truck, it is important to understand that there are many factors that come into play. From the engine size to the type of transmission, there are many variables that can affect a truck’s power output.

The most powerful pickup truck engine has been designed for maximum performance, and is capable of delivering an impressive amount of power.

The Ford F-150 Raptor is one of the most powerful pickup trucks on the market today. This powerhouse features a 3.5L EcoBoost V6 engine, which produces an impressive 450 horsepower and 510 lb-ft of torque.

The EcoBoost is paired with a 10-speed automatic transmission with SelectShift for maximum efficiency and power delivery. This combination makes for an incredibly powerful pickup truck that can tackle any job.

The Ram 1500 Rebel TRX also has an incredibly powerful engine. It features a 6.2L Supercharged HEMI V8 engine that produces 702 horsepower and 650 lb-ft of torque. This is paired with an 8-speed automatic transmission with paddle shifters, allowing drivers to make quick shifts on the fly while maximizing their engine’s performance.

The Chevrolet Silverado HD Duramax is another impressive option when it comes to powerful engines in pickup trucks. It comes with a 6.6L turbocharged diesel V8 engine that produces 445 horsepower and 910 lb-ft of torque. It also includes an Allison 10-speed automatic transmission with TapShift control for smooth shifting and maximum efficiency.

Conclusion:
When it comes to finding the most powerful pickup truck engine, there are several great options available on the market today – from Ford’s F-150 Raptor to Chevrolet’s Silverado HD Duramax. However, when it comes down to sheer power output, the Ram 1500 Rebel TRX takes the crown with its 6.2L Supercharged HEMI V8 engine producing an impressive 702 horsepower and 650 lb-ft of torque.
